SOME TENET HISTORY



On September 23, 1892, the twelve students Mrs. Eddy had chosen to establish the Mother Church met quietly in Boston and elected as First Members twenty other students. All were approved by Mrs. Eddy. In addition… the minutes of this historic meeting contain the Tenets of the Church:

Tenets to be subscribed to by those uniting with "The First Church of Christ, Scientist” in Boston, were read… The Tenets were adopted, and ordered to be written in the book containing the records of this Church.

(Here is the way they originally looked):
1. As adherents of Truth, we take the
Scriptures for our guide to eternal Life.
2. We acknowledge and adore one Supreme
God.
We acknowledge His Son, the Holy Ghost, and man in His image and likeness. We acknowledge God’s forgiveness of sin, in the destruction of sin, and His present and future punishment of "whatsoever worketh an abomination or maketh a lie.” And the atonement of Christ, as the efficacy of Truth and love. And the way of Salvation as demonstrated by Jesus casting out evils, healing the sick and raising the dead -resurrecting a dead faith to seize the great possibilities and living energies of Divine Life.
3. We solemnly promise to strive, watch, and pray for that Mind to be in us which was also in Christ Jesus. To love the brethren, and, up to our highest capacity to be meek, merciful, and just, and live peaceably with all men.

Beasley, Norman, Mary Baker Eddy, pgs. 177-178

The Church Tenets made their appearance in “Recapitulation” (81st Edition of Science and Health, 1894). The Tenets date from the formation of the Church of Christ, Scientist in 1879.

WHERE ARE THE SIX TENETS?
Actually they are found in three places:

1. The Manual of The Mother Church pages 15 and 16 (Right after the Table of Contents!)

2. The Mother Church Membership Application (You are agreeing to these Tenets when you join The Mother Church)

3. The Textbook page 498: it’s the last question on the last page of the Science and Health section of the textbook, right before the Key to the Scriptures Section.
